As a Facebook Recruiter, you will screen hundreds of resumes to determine appropriate next steps. What do you look for in a resume to determine if a candidate should be shortlisted?

It is estimated that Facebook receives around 250,000 job applications every year. That is a quarter of a million resumes! As you know, Facebook does not expect its recruiters to comb through every single resume that comes into its candidate portal. However, the resumes that do justify getting the attention of its Recruiters are stand-out for a reason.

Share with the interviewer how you approach reviewing a resume and what you look for to determine if a candidate should be shortlisted and offered an interview. Be as specific as possible when you answer. For instance, share your thought process and outline how you assess and eliminate applicant resumes. If you use any tools in your approach, be sure to mention these.
